I am preparing a presentation on git for people at the company I work
for, cPanel.  However, whenever the word "cPanel" is in the title of a
slide, it is automatically capitalized to "CPanel", which is incorrect.
This is also incorrect for most non-English languages (and even for some
non-US variants of English), where only the initial word of a title is
capitalized; this is true for at least Spanish and French.

Please fix the default theme so that it does not use text-transform:
capitalize.
